Washington, D.C. – Speaker Nancy Pelosi, House Leaders, Committee Chairs, and Members of Congress delivered remarks this afternoon in the Capitol at an enrollment ceremony to sign the Wall Street Reform and Consumer Protection Act and send it to President Obama for his signature. The House passed the bill on June 30 by a vote of 237 to 192; the Senate passed it this afternoon by a vote of 60 to 39. Below are the Speaker’s remarks.

Washington, D.C. – Speaker Nancy Pelosi released the following statement today on a new report from the Economic Policy Institute documenting how unemployment benefits create jobs and strengthen the economy. According to the EPI’s analysis, unemployment benefits were responsible for creating 1.1 million jobs since the recession started, increasing the number of hours worked by those who already have jobs, and adding 1.7 percent to the gross domestic product:

Washington, D.C. – Speaker Nancy Pelosi released the following statement today after the Administration issued regulations implementing provisions of the Affordable Care Act that provide for free preventive care benefits in new plans. Specifically, the regulations will help make prevention affordable and accessible by requiring new health plans to cover recommended preventive services without charging a deductible, copayment or coinsurance.

Washington, D.C. -- Speaker Nancy Pelosi sent the following letter today to Architect of the Capitol Stephen Ayers on a study by the Office of Compliance (OOC) that documents “substantial progress in the reduction of life-safety hazards in congressional buildings.” In her letter, the Speaker asks Mr. Ayers to submit a report by the end of this year on the actions taken to address the remaining House-specific life-safety hazards.
